Meaning of disobediently

The primary meaning of the word "disobediently" is in a manner that refuses or fails to obey.

Etymology of disobediently

The word "disobediently" originates from the Old French word "desobedient", which is derived from "des-" (meaning "not" or "opposite of") and "obedient" (meaning "obedient" or "compliant")
The word has been used in the English language since the 15th century to describe behavior that refuses or fails to obey authority

Definitions

  • In a manner that refuses or fails to obey someone or something, especially a rule or authority
  • * In a way that shows a willingness to disobey or resist authority

Usage Examples

  • The child behaved disobediently, refusing to listen to their parents' instructions
  • * The employee acted disobediently, deliberately ignoring the company's rules and regulations
  • * The students protested disobediently, marching in the streets and chanting slogans against the government
